  • Patent number: 9781221
    Abstract: Various user behaviors are passively monitored and recorded when a user/viewer interacts with a network video player, e.g. a web video player, while watching an online video clip. For one embodiment, a data collection agent (DCA) is loaded to the player and/or to a web page that displays the video clip. The DCA passively collects detailed viewing and behavior information without requiring any specific input or actions on the part of the user. Indications of user preferences are inferred by user actions leading up to viewing the video, while viewing the video, and just after and still related to viewing the video. The DCA periodically sends this information to a central server where it is stored in a central database and where it is used to determine preference similarities among different users. Recorded user preference information may also be used to rate a video itself.

  • Publication number: 20170244687
    Abstract: Techniques for confidential delivery of entropy and random data over a network are disclosed. In some embodiments, a client device may receive a first set of random numbers from a server and transform the first set using a second set of random numbers to generate a third set of random numbers. The client device may update a client secret key based on a first subset of the third set of random numbers and determine a re-key interval based on a second subset of the third set of random numbers. Also in some embodiments, the server may encrypt random numbers using a first key before sending to the client, and the client may decrypt the random numbers using a second, different and unrelated key to derive a different set of random numbers. By using mismatched keys, the client may preserve the confidentiality of the random numbers it ultimately uses.

  • Patent number: 9732907
    Abstract: A thermal interface between a removable cryogenic refrigerator (4) and an article (10) to be cooled by the cryogenic refrigerator. The thermal interface consists of a recondensing chamber filled with a gas (12), the recondensing chamber being in thermal contact with a cooling surface (9) of the refrigerator and the article (10) to be cooled.
